Blur softens detail instead of replacing it with mosaic blocks. Creators use it for background defocus effects; privacy-minded users use it to obscure documents and faces in screenshots.
Heavy Gaussian-style blur is harder to read but not always harder to reverse than a strong mosaic. For secrets, prefer cropping out the region or combining blur with mosaic. Always keep unshared originals separate.

Tips
- For legal-grade redaction, remove pixels (crop/black box) rather than relying on light blur.
- Zoom to 100% before declaring text unreadable.
- Artistic blur on portraits still needs consent when faces remain identifiable.
